Aditya Dhar Biography: Siblings, Kids, Movies, Parents, Wife, Age, Height, Net Worth, Facebook
Aditya Dhar is a filmmaker, screenwriter, producer, and lyricist who established himself as one of the leading creative forces in modern Hindi cinema through patriotic action dramas and political thrillers.
He achieved widespread recognition after writing and directing the blockbuster military film Uri: The Surgical Strike, which earned critical acclaim and won him the National Film Award for Best Director.

The film’s commercial success transformed him into one of Bollywood’s most sought-after filmmakers.
Beyond directing, his work as a producer and co-founder of B62 Studios has further strengthened his influence across the Indian film industry.

Early Life and Education
Aditya Dhar turned 43 years old in 2026.
He was born on March 12, 1983, in New Delhi, India, and was raised in a Kashmiri Pandit family that remained deeply connected to its cultural traditions.
He grew up alongside his brother, Lokesh Dhar, who would later become his business partner in the film industry.
Aditya Dhar completed his schooling in South Delhi before enrolling at the University of Delhi, where he earned his bachelor’s degree.
During his student years, he developed a passion for theatre, scriptwriting, and storytelling.
Despite living with dyslexia, he remained focused on creative pursuits, which eventually led him into filmmaking.
Personal Life
Aditya Dhar has been married to Bollywood actress Yami Gautam Dhar since June 4, 2021.
The couple met while working on Uri: The Surgical Strike, and their professional relationship gradually developed into a romance.
They chose to keep their courtship private before tying the knot in an intimate traditional wedding ceremony in Himachal Pradesh.
Aditya Dhar and Yami Gautam welcomed their first child, a son named Vedavid Dhar, on May 10, 2024.
The family maintains a private lifestyle away from the spotlight while balancing their careers in the Indian film industry.
Career
Aditya Dhar moved to Mumbai in 2006 to pursue a career in filmmaking.
He initially worked as a lyricist and dialogue writer on films such as Kabul Express, Haal-e-Dil, Daddy Cool, Aakrosh, and Tezz, gradually establishing himself behind the scenes in Bollywood.
Aditya Dhar’s breakthrough came in 2019 with Uri: The Surgical Strike, which he wrote and directed. The military action film became both a critical and commercial success, earning him the National Film Award for Best Director and establishing him among India’s leading filmmakers.
Aditya Dhar later co-founded B62 Studios with his brother, Lokesh Dhar, expanding into film production.
He produced projects including Article 370 and Dhoom Dhaam while continuing to direct large-scale action films.
His later productions further reinforced his reputation for delivering commercially successful and politically themed cinema.

Controversy
Aditya Dhar faced legal attention after filmmaker Santosh Kumar accused him of copying the story of Dhurandhar.
The dispute was later resolved after the accuser issued a public apology, leading to the closure of the defamation proceedings.
Aditya Dhar also received brief legal scrutiny over the use of a photograph in Article 370. The matter attracted media attention but did not have a lasting impact on his career.
